At ~ 8:26 AM, Westmoreland 911 dispatched Station 20 (Murrysville VFC) for an Automatic Fire Alarm (AFA) at a home on Orchard Court. Station 20 responded with 5 firefighters (including Chief 20) going to the station to crew Truck 20, and 3 firefighters (including Lieutenant 20) going directly to the scene. Westmoreland 911 also dispatched the following stations to support Station 20: Station 64 (White Valley VFC), Station 22 (Export VFC), Station 78 (Sardis VFC), Station 9 (Level Green VFC), Station 87 (Harrison City VFC), and Station 610 (Murrysville Medic One). Lieutenant 20 was first on scene, established command, observed no fire or smoke coming from the structure, and upon investigation found that the AFA System had been activated due to a cooking accident. Command 20 cancelled all responding units. Truck 20 remained in service and in station.
